The National Institution for Transforming India Aayog vice-chairman Rajiv Kumar stated that India's access to USD 50-60 billion worth of carbon credits can be achieved if it propagates natural farming and agroecology while suggesting adoption of innovative farming methods based on ecological principles during a virtual high-level round-table on 'Agroecology and Regenerative Agriculture'.
